Will COVID lockdowns hurt your child’s social development? 3 different theories suggest they’ll probably be OK – The Conversation AU
All is not lost if your child has missed out on some of their usual social interaction during COVID-19. They might have actually gained something in spending mo…

Social distancing during COVID-19 has seen a radical upheaval to the way we work and socialise.
But what are the implications for young children? Many children have been uprooted from their places of education and care, and may struggle to understand why their routine has been disrupted.
If youre a parent, particularly in Victoria, you may be wondering whether this period a significant amount of time relative to the life of a young child might affect your childs social development.
